Ludwig von Beethoven

Ludwig von Beethoven was born in Bonn,

Germany in 1770. He came up with new,

thrilling and expressive ways of writing music that

changed the history of music forever.

Beethoven grew up during a time in history known as the Age of

Enlightenment. For the first time in hundreds of years, writer, artists and

everyday people had new respect of

education, science, honesty, new ideas and the beauty of nature.

People in America and France started

revolutions against their kings and queens to

gain freedom.

Beethoven’s father and grandfather were

singers and musicians. Mr.

Beethoven knew right away that his son had a lot of musical talent.

When Ludwig was only four years old, his father started

teaching him to play the piano.

Unfortunately, Mr. Beethoven wasn’t a very good father or teacher. He often drank too much

alcohol and worked Ludwig very hard and some considered him cruel. It seemed he didn’t care about his son’s future as much

as he did about making himself

famous by being the father of a great

musician.

Fortunately, when Beethoven was around 8 years old, the prince of Bonn hired an excellent

organist named Christian Neefe to play in his court.

Mr. Neefe heard Beethoven play and knew

he would be a great musician someday. He

began teaching Beethoven in a kinder,

more caring way. When Ludwig was only 12,

Christian would sometimes leave

Beethoven in charge of playing the organ and

conducting the orchestra by himself.

When Beethoven was around 18, the prince of Bonn sent Beethoven to Vienna, Austria which

was the center of music at that time. Beethoven was able to meet and play for Mozart, who

thought he was extraordinary. Beethoven

hoped to study with Mozart, but his mother

had become seriously ill so he returned home to

be with her.

Ludwig’s mother died shortly after he arrived in Bonn. Later he returned to Austria. By this time, Mozart had also died, but Beethoven studied with Franz Joseph Haydn and other excellent teachers. He began to compose music and gave concerts. He became very famous not only for his music, but for his extraordinary piano playing. He became as popular as any rock star is today. Franz Joseph Haydn

"Ode to Joy“ is an ode written in 1785 by the German poet, playwright and historian Friedrich Schiller, celebrating the brotherhood and unity of all mankind. It is best known for its musical setting in D major by Ludwig van Beethoven in the final movement of his Ninth Symphony (completed in 1824), a choral symphony for orchestra, four solo voices and choir.

The Beethoven setting was adopted as the Anthem of Europe by the Council of Europe in 1972.

Beethoven had many musical successes throughout his

life. However he also had a lot of problems. He was

always deeply troubled by the way his father had

brought him up. Secondly, he ever could find the right

girl to marry. As many times as he fell in love, it never worked out. The

worst thing though, was just when he was writing his

greatest music, he began to lose his hearing.

Beethoven lived to be 57 years old. 20,000 Viennese people lined

the streets when he died to honor him.

The great composer Franz Schubert was

one of the torch bearers in his funeral procession and was later buried next to

him. Beethoven wrote many different types

of music, but is probably best known for his 9 symphonies.
